Start by setting aside quiet time where you can reflect without distractions. During this period, practice mindfulness techniques such as deep breathing or meditation to clear your mind. This state of calm allows you to connect more deeply with your goals and desires. Once you’re centered, think about what you want to achieve in different areas of your life—career, relationships, health, personal growth. As you visualize these goals, imagine how they’ll feel once accomplished. This step of goal visualization makes your aspirations more tangible, turning abstract ideas into clear mental images. When selecting images, words, or symbols for your vision board, choose ones that evoke strong positive emotions and align with your true goals.

Gather magazines, printouts, or use digital tools to find visuals that represent your aspirations. Be intentional about selecting images that resonate deeply with you. Place these images on your board in a way that feels inspiring and motivating. Remember, the purpose of your vision board isn’t just decoration—it’s a visual reminder of what you’re working toward. Keep it in a visible spot where you’ll see it regularly. As you do, take a moment each day to pause and focus on the images. Use mindfulness techniques during these moments to deepen your connection, noticing any feelings or thoughts that arise without judgment. How Often Should I Update My Vision Board?

You should update your vision board every few months to keep it aligned with your evolving goals. Regular vision board maintenance helps you stay motivated and focused, ensuring it reflects your current aspirations. Use this time for goal tracking, evaluating your progress, and making adjustments. By updating your vision board consistently, you reinforce your commitment and maintain a clear visual reminder of what you’re working toward, boosting your motivation and success.

Can I Include Digital Images on My Physical Vision Board?

Yes, you can absolutely include digital images on your physical vision board! Think of it as creating a digital collage that seamlessly integrates with your physical space. You might print out your favorite digital images and glue them onto your board, or even use a tablet or screen for a dynamic, ever-changing vision. This hybrid approach makes your vision board more personalized, versatile, and exciting—like blending the best of both worlds!

What Materials Are Best for Creating a Durable Vision Board?

For a durable vision board, choose sturdy materials like thick poster board or foam core, which have excellent material durability. Use creative supplies such as glue, double-sided tape, or push pins to secure images firmly. Laminating your images or using protective spray can also enhance longevity. These options guarantee your vision board stays intact over time, even with frequent handling or exposure to sunlight.

How Do I Stay Motivated to Focus on My Vision Board?

Ever wonder how to keep your focus sharp and motivation high? It all comes down to visualization techniques and goal setting strategies. You stay motivated by regularly visualizing your dreams as if they’re happening now, making your goals feel real. Keep your vision board visible, celebrate small wins, and remind yourself why you started. This continuous engagement fuels your passion and keeps your eyes on the prize, even when motivation wanes.

Is There an Ideal Size for a Vision Board?

The ideal dimensions for your vision board depend on your space and goals. A common choice is around 18×24 inches, offering enough space without being overwhelming. You might prefer a smaller board, like 11×14 inches, for portability, or go larger for more detailed visuals. Focus on creating a size that fits your environment comfortably and allows you to display your goals clearly, keeping you inspired daily.
